What Makes 6-Volt Deep Cycle Batteries Ideal for Golf Carts?

6-volt deep cycle batteries are designed with thicker lead plates and reinforced internal structures that provide enhanced durability and resistance to wear from repeated deep discharges. This robust design allows them to deliver steady power over extended periods, which is essential for golf carts that require reliable, consistent energy for stop-and-go operation. When wired in series, multiple 6V batteries can efficiently meet the voltage requirements of golf carts (commonly 36V or 48V systems) while maintaining balanced energy output and weight distribution.

How Do 6-Volt Batteries Compare to 8-Volt and 12-Volt Options?

Compared to 8-volt and 12-volt batteries, 6-volt batteries generally offer:

  • Longer lifespan due to thicker plates that resist sulfation and corrosion.

  • Better weight distribution when arranged in series, improving golf cart handling and stability.

  • Longer runtime per charge, especially in flat terrain applications.

  • Modular replacement options, allowing individual batteries to be swapped out without replacing the entire bank.

However, 8-volt batteries may provide higher power density for hilly or demanding terrains, and 12-volt batteries reduce wiring complexity but often compromise runtime and durability.

Battery Voltage Typical Cycle Life Weight per Battery Common Use Case
6 Volt 1,200+ cycles 60-70 lbs Standard golf carts, flat terrain
8 Volt 800-1,000 cycles 80-90 lbs Hilly terrain, higher power needs
12 Volt 500-800 cycles 70-90 lbs Simpler wiring, lighter use

Why Do 6-Volt Batteries Have Enhanced Durability and Lifespan?

The thicker lead plates in 6-volt batteries reduce corrosion and mechanical degradation, which are primary causes of battery failure. This construction allows them to handle deeper discharges (up to 80%) without significant loss of capacity. Additionally, their design supports more charge-discharge cycles, often exceeding 1,200 cycles, compared to thinner-plate 12-volt batteries that may only last 500-800 cycles. This durability translates into fewer replacements and lower long-term costs.

What Maintenance Is Required for 6-Volt Deep Cycle Golf Cart Batteries?

Maintenance for flooded 6-volt batteries includes:

  • Regularly checking and topping off distilled water levels.

  • Cleaning terminals to prevent corrosion buildup.

  • Ensuring batteries are fully charged after use to avoid sulfation.

  • Periodically equalizing charges to balance cell voltages.

AGM or lithium 6-volt options reduce or eliminate watering needs but still require charging and inspection. Proper maintenance is key to maximizing battery life.

Frequently Asked Questions

Q1: How many 6-volt batteries do I need for my golf cart?
A1: Typically, six 6-volt batteries are wired in series for a 36V system, and eight for a 48V system.

Q2: Can I mix 6-volt batteries with different ages or brands?
A2: It’s not recommended as it can cause uneven discharge and reduce overall battery life.

Q3: How often should I water my flooded 6-volt batteries?
A3: Check water levels monthly and top off with distilled water as needed.

Q4: Are lithium 6-volt batteries compatible with existing golf carts?
A4: Yes, but professional consultation and possible modifications may be required.

Q5: What is the typical lifespan of a 6-volt deep cycle battery?
A5: Flooded types last 4-6 years with proper care; lithium types can last 8-10 years or more.
